they are like a gps in one way,they don't treat emergencies, you still have to go to a &e for that. they are run by nurses, they can dress cuts, burns, give general advice and treatment, incoulations etc. more difficult probs are still best to see your own gp about.
You wont get the specialist treatment you want at a walk in centre. They are designed for minor injuries and whilst a doctor can be bleeped they are usually nurse practitioner run.
You are entitled to a second opinion, so if you doctor ids being less than sympathetic you can ask for a specialist referral.
